About Match
29 points for LA Galaxy (12th), 31 for Colorado Rapids (8th): a 2-point gap. Against a league average of 1.6 goals per team per game, LA Galaxy run at 1.25 scored and 1.5 conceded, Colorado Rapids at 1.35 and 1.35. LA Galaxy would climb to 32 points with a win, overtaking Colorado Rapids (other results held equal).
9 meetings are on record — 5 won by LA Galaxy, 4 by Colorado Rapids, 0 drawn, at 3.56 goals per meeting. Home advantage is real in this fixture: whoever hosted won 67% of the meetings. Three-plus goals is the norm here, arriving in 67% of the meetings.
Dignity Health Sports Park in Carson stages the fixture, a ground that holds 27,000.
